Re : [TLC] Aries Shion Gaiden (decembre 2014) I really liked this Anecdote and this final battle for what I read. Specially all the strategies that Sion employed to defeat Kairos. Don't know if anyone did notice that the "going to other dimension with his teleportation" stuff is a reference to Mū's battle with Papillon. There he uses his teleport to escape from the Fairy Thronging, and doing so he enters for some time into a different dimension, you can see that when everyone comments about his cosmos disappearing (because he was not in the same dimension, much like what happend when ElCid couldn't sense Ikelos cosmos) and even in one panel you can see Papillon following Mū into the teleportation with the Another Dimension effect behind. For what I can understand, Sion does the same here.

This is the only picture I found searching "Mu vs Myu":

Because this kind of details is that I think this was a great Anecdote. About Sion character, I like that he's not the perfect warrior or prodigy child, he's just a young Saint that uses more his brain and repairing abilities than his strenght in battle.

As a matter of fact, Teshirogi did that first with the three Silver Saints in chapter 7.

It's clear that this anecdote has three main themes: the mortality of humans, the search for peace and the influence of Gods. From the start, Zaphiri was impulsed by the feeling that he would be old before he could help in the Holy War, since Athena wasn't born yet, and he tried to use the power of Poseidon to bring peace on his own.

Then when Gateguard speaks about Itia, he says that he became the most perfect human it can be to preserve a fragile peace that other humans always destroy, that Gods abandon them because they're evil and stupid fighting each other. He hates humans and is convinced that they cannot achieve peace. Plus Itia says that he can't trust the world to the humans that will grow old because that way nothing is gonna change. Itia is like Zaphiri: a desperate human that will die without achieving real peace, a human that needs the power of a God to do that.

Finally Kjrest and Garnet. Tired of the fragile peace that humans can achieve, tired of them fighting wars that he calls "ephemeral dreams", tired of Gods using humans as their pawns. He's not that different from Itia, he wanted the same thing with only one difference: the power of the Gods. He didn't wanted Gods to play with them anymore (I'm sure we will see in this Anecdote some of that) and of course using the power of the Gods was not on the table either, so what was the solution to that? Being inmortal. Garnet had the ability to do that. How to reach peace without the power of the Gods? How could they stop humans from fighting each other? With Garnet's voice. That was his answer and Degel proved him wrong by defeating him.

The answer will be the one that Sage and Hakurei will give: keep fighting always for the next generations and transmit all those feelings to them.
